Transaction c89333b130da1d999ce40ac81ed71e424cee31999a8fefbbd7a666a455ca6c8f
1 Input
1 Output
-
c89333b130da1d999ce40ac81ed71e424cee31999a8fefbbd7a666a455ca6c8f:0
- value
- 666555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b82e50357bcf18deffd30bd3be563b2b563ad05 OP_EQUAL
- address
- 32jtANMFNuohbrJxE3qyk7xT5C8Kj5VNsz